VATT v. JAMES


180 S.W.3d 99 (2005)

Richard D. VATT, et al. v. A.L. JAMES d/b/a A.L. James Construction Company.

Court of Appeals of Tennessee, Eastern Section, at Knoxville.

February 28, 2005.

Permission to Appeal Denied October 17, 2005.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John P. Konvalinka and Mathew D. Brownfield, Chattanooga, Tennessee, for the appellants, Richard D. Vatt and Sharon Vatt.

Steven M. Jacoway, Chattanooga, Tennessee, for the appellee, A.L. James d/b/a A.L. James Construction Company.


Permission to Appeal Denied by Supreme Court October 17, 2005.

OPINION

SHARON G. LEE, J., delivered the opinion of the court, in which CHARLES D. SUSANO, JR. and D. MICHAEL SWINEY, JJ., joined.

This case involves the alleged breach of a real estate sales contract. The plaintiffs argue that the defendant home builder is in breach of contract because he refused to sell them the house contracted for unless, in addition to the price stated in the contract...
